Abstract:
Archaeological fieldwork was undertaken prior to a residential housing development on land where previous archaeological assessment and survey had suggested a banjo enclosure and a possible deserted medieval village. Other than evidence of furrows from medieval or post-medieval ridge and furrow cultivation, no archaeological features or deposits were discovered. [AIP]
